TLV342: Output sink/source current with +3.3V and -2.2V power supply

Part Number: TLV342

I see the X2QFN package is really small. With +3.3V and -2.2V power supply, if the output voltage is -2V DC, how much current can it sink and source? I need a 10/10mA under 75C operation temperature.

If the power rails are ±2.5V, what the sink/source current would be?

  • Di Wang,

    Be sure that your supplies are well regulated and do not have overshoot because the supply is at the upper end of usage at 5.5V

    To get 10mA at -2V with a -2.2V supply needs an on resistance of less than 0.2V/10mA = 20 ohms
    The 2k ohm spec is max of 85mV. So max R-on is 85mV/1.25mA = 68 ohms.
    So worst case current should be 0.2V/68 ohms = 2.94mA
    Figure 5 and 6 in data sheet show typical output curves.
    The data sheet tables for 5V operation apply in this case.

    The power dissipation while sinking current is (VOUT - VCC-) / IOUT
    The power dissipation while sourcing current is (VOUT - VCC+) / IOUT
    Do this for each channel
    Then add in no load power, (VCC+ - VCC-) * ICC
    Expected temperature rise is PD * 167C/W
